Exporting an Attendance Report
Choose scope and color mode for a PDF export, and how bulk exports differ from a single-session export.
Getting to the export
From a service's attendance modal or from Attendance History, use Export to generate a PDF report, choose Attendees only, Absentees only, or Both, plus Colored or Black & White.
What's included
The report includes your church logo, branch, and service details up top, four summary stat cards, and full attendee/absentee tables with status badges, multi-page reports repeat the table header on every page.
Bulk-selecting multiple sessions in Attendance History produces a lighter summary CSV (Event, Service, Date, Total, Rate, Type) instead of full attendee lists, useful for a quick month-over-month comparison rather than a per-person record.
Headcount-only sessions
A session recorded as a simple headcount (rather than individual check-ins) can't produce a full attendee-list PDF, since there's no per-person data to include, the per-row export option is disabled for these.
